Output e786c3f32c3cd6d71dccfe5cb0d734d92000f920f2df173c1040ac8c9eb5b115:1

value
53529250
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 88aa44e84c4a929dcb8a98f4e283123c970c7b5c OP_EQUALVERIFY OP_CHECKSIG
address
1DTcsbhVL2vkbEVDEq6eDrCbqPtyrxAvhq
transaction
e786c3f32c3cd6d71dccfe5cb0d734d92000f920f2df173c1040ac8c9eb5b115
spent
true